Pottery course for beginners
In this course, you will receive a brief introduction to wheel throwing techniques: kneading the air out of the clay, centering on the wheel, pulling up, shaping, as well as various grips and hand positions. The teaching takes place on your own electric pottery wheel with group demonstrations and individual guidance.
The course also serves as an introduction to the Ceramic Workshop at Godsbanen, where you can later book time and continue working on your newly acquired skills at the pottery wheel.
